Opening
and closing ceremony approved
11-5-2010
GUANGZHOU,
May 11— The opening and closing ceremony of the Asian
Para Games scheduled in the city of Guangzhou has been approved
at the 3rd Coordination Committee meeting, held at the Guangzhou
Asian Para Games Organising Committee (GAPGOC) headquarters
here today.
Both ceremonies,
which are set to be a historical and inspiring show, are scheduled
to be held at main Games stadium here. Details of the ceremonies
will be revealed at a later date.
The Guangzhou
2010 Asian Para Games, which offers 19 sports, will take place
from December 12 – 19 with around 3,000 athletes from
41 member countries expected to take part.
The Asian
Paralympic Committee (APC) delegation, led by its president
Datuk Zainal Abu Zarin, and GAPGOC, has agreed to the details
and plans mapped out by the latter during the last day of
the Coordination Commission meeting.
Several
other outstanding issues were also ironed during the meeting
including the status of several sports and events which athletes
can take part.
